Why Most Architects Shouldn’t Be Developers (But Some Should) ft. Ben Richards

Ben Richards gave up the drawing board for the developer’s desk and now he’s got four businesses, millions in property deals, and a lot of stories from the front lines.

In this episode, we dig into the nitty-gritty of going from architect to real estate entrepreneur - what actually happens when you swap the studio for the site, the hard truths about making money in property, and how Ben’s managed to build (and survive) a business empire.

It’s not all doom and gloom though - we get into opportunities in social housing, what tech like AI and LIDAR might mean for the industry, and how to spot the trends that matter in 2025. Brutally honest, useful, and oddly motivating.

Ben is the founder of Aura Architecture & Interiors, XP Property, and XP Surveys.
